Print out CSR mismatches when no matching one can be found

Summary:
We're seeing some CSR mismatches when they aren't expected. Adding logging to print out what is being found, to see if it's any OS-specific encoding issues or something like that, or completely different CSRs, etc.

URL encoded in case there are differences in non printable characters.
